| Officer Dies in Car Accident |
| By First Coast News |
| Published: 02/02/2006 |
|
A First Coast mother and Florida corrections officer with the Jacksonville Sheriff's Office was killed after police say she drove into the back of a slow-moving tractor trailer on I-95. Police say 42-year-old Belinda Brown was driving an SUV home from an overtime shift earlier this week. The crash happened on the southbound side of the highway near the Baymeadows Road exit. Her coworkers at the Duval County Jail are still trying to understand it all. Any law enforcement job is dangerous -- including dealing with inmates all day long -- but her coworkers never expected her life to end this way. For more than 16 years, Belinda Brown kept watch at the Duval County Jail as a corrections officer -- and her bosses say she was one of the best. "Officer Brown was just the type of loyal employee that -- she cared about her job, she was proud of the uniform and what it stood for, and she cared about helping others," said Director Gordon Bass, the head of JSO's Corrections Department. Her fellow officers remember a hard worker both on the job and after hours. |
